CFL Rules vs NFL Rules
Now, let's talk about the rules. If you're familiar with the NFL, you might be surprised to learn that CFL has its own set of rules that make the game exciting and unique.
- Field Size: CFL fields are longer and wider than NFL fields, giving players more room to maneuver.
- Number of Downs: CFL teams get three downs instead of four, making every play count even more.
- Scoring: CFL has a unique scoring system that includes the "rouge," which is worth a single point.
These differences might seem small, but they add up to create a game that's fast-paced and full of surprises.
